I’d love to introduce Tayler Leary – member #703. She was born and raised in Portland, Oregon! She currently works full time at Armstrong Volkswagen in Gladstone Oregon as a service advisor! She also works for FunctionWerks as a sales rep, who sell aftermarket suspension and wheels for all makes and models!
Her whole family even her grandparents have been into Volkswagen/ Audi since before she was born. Growing up being around them all the time she’s become very bias towards VW/Audi and to this day has been the only thing I’ve ever owned! Tayler's dad uncle and grandpa owned a company called German Auto Wholesale that sold used VW/Audi only. When she was about 8 years old, she saw her first mk4 and instantly fell in love and knew one day she'd buy one. She has owned 3 and currently still own the 3rd. Being raised in a family that only owned VW it was never really an option or a question more a matter of time!
She had purchased her mk4 from an ex bf who was selling his and retuned to stock after she had crashed her second mk4. “It took about 2-3 months to get everything swapped over from one car to the other since they were at my friends shop over an hour away from my house while also parting out the crashed one alone.” Her future plans for it are: euro bumpers/ lips and shaved R32 hatch to be installed then paint the entire car! Her favorite part of her car is her bags, which she absolutely loves!
“The mk4 community was a big influence because there are people on there who have had their cars since brand new and really showed me what I wanted mine to look like, all before she could even drive!”

Lastly Tayler would like to shout out Tyler Simons and Josh Westby who have been a really big help in getting her car where it is today! Thank you! Tayler currently owns a 2005 Volkswagen GTI.
Exterior modifications: She has 3-piece CCW LM20’s with polished lips/ brushed faces 18x9.5 squared wrapped in 215/35/18 atlas tires. Her suspension is an airlift performance slam series bags with 3p management. Gil side skirts, 20th front and rear valances, genuine Hella magic clears installed from BNIB, R32 shaved hatch (not installed yet), euro bumpers with 25th anni valances imported from Germany (not installed yet) bonrath single wiper, genuine FK front bumper vents.
Her interior modifications 20th headliner/ handle swap, corbeau LG1 bucket seats, 20th cluster, double din touch screen, 20th brushed interior pieces (not installed yet) ECS exhaust, stage 2 tune with 2 step, clear side markers, hybrid Jetta oil pan, 007 DV, cold air intake, BNIB IDF lower control arms, swoops camber plates, CHS raised subframe, 1 inch motor mounts.
